Cheddar

Ingredients

For the Biscuit Dough

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 cup cold butter, cubed
  • 3/4 cup milk

For the Filling

  • 6 large eggs
  • 1 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ese
  • 1 cup cooked crispy turkey bacon, chopped
  • Salt and pepper to taste

How to Make Cheddar Turkey Bacon Egg Biscuit Bombs

Step 1: Prepare the Biscuit Dough

Start by preheating your oven to 400°F (200°C). In a mixing bowl, combine flour, baking powder, and salt. Add the cold butter, using a pastry cutter or your fingers to mix until crumbly. Gradually stir in the milk until just combined.

Step 2: Make the Filling

In another mixing bowl, whisk together the eggs until well beaten. Stir in the chopped turkey bacon and shredded cheddar cheese. Season with salt and pepper according to your taste preference.

Step 3: Assemble the Biscuit Bombs

On a floured surface, roll out the biscuit dough to about 1/4 inch thick. Cut out circles using a cookie cutter or glass. Place about one tablespoon of filling in the center of each circle. Fold over the dough to seal tightly, pinching edges together.

Step 4: Bake

Place each filled biscuit bomb on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Bake in preheated oven for about 15-20 minutes or until golden brown on top. Remove from oven and let cool slightly before serving.

How to Perfect Cheddar Turkey Bacon Egg Biscuit Bombs

Perfecting your Cheddar Turkey Bacon Egg Biscuit Bombs is simple with these helpful tips. Follow them to achieve the best results every time.

  • Use cold ingredients: Cold butter and milk help create flaky biscuits. Keep them chilled until ready to mix.
  • Don’t overmix the dough: Mix just until combined to avoid tough biscuits. A light hand makes all the difference.
  • Pre-cook turkey bacon: Cook turkey bacon until crispy before adding it to the filling. This enhances flavor and texture.
  • Experiment with cheese: While sharp cheddar is delicious, try adding other cheeses like pepper jack for extra zing.
  • Brush with butter: After baking, brush tops with melted butter for a golden finish and extra richness.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Avoid overmixing the dough. This can lead to tough biscuits. Mix just until the ingredients come together for a light, flaky texture.
  • Don’t skip the chilling step. Chilling the biscuit dough helps achieve a better rise and flakiness. Allow it to rest in the fridge for at least 30 minutes.
  • Be careful not to overcook the eggs. Scramble them gently and remove them from heat while they are still slightly runny. They will finish cooking in the oven.
  • Watch for uneven filling distribution. Make sure each biscuit has an even amount of filling to ensure consistent flavor in every bite.
  • Remember to preheat your oven properly. A hot oven is crucial for achieving that perfect golden-brown crust on your Cheddar Turkey Bacon Egg Biscuit Bombs.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Refrigerator Storage

  • Store in an airtight container to maintain freshness.
  • Consume within 3-4 days for best flavor and texture.

Freezing Cheddar Turkey Bacon Egg Biscuit Bombs

  • Place in a freezer-safe bag or container.
  • They can be frozen for up to 3 months without losing quality.

Reheating Cheddar Turkey Bacon Egg Biscuit Bombs

  •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C). Bake for about 10-15 minutes until heated through.
  • Microwave: Heat on medium power for 1-2 minutes, checking frequently to avoid sogginess.
  • Stovetop: Warm over low heat in a skillet, flipping occasionally until heated through.
